WATAUGA COUNTY, N.C. -- A Watauga County deputy was shot and killed in the line of duty during an early Tuesday morning shootout with a suspect, according to WXII. Sheriff's deputy William Mast Jr. died just after 1 a.m.
Deputies were responding to a call at a home when the suspect opened fire at officers, according to the Winston-Salem Journal. Mast was hit by the suspect's gunfire. And the suspect was killed with other officers' returned fire, according to the Winston-Salem Journal.
The suspect's name hasn't been released.
